How to check vehicle registration WA?

5Answers
StValerie
05/03/2026, 05:04:25 AM

You can check a vehicle's registration status in Western Australia for free and instantly through the official Department of Transport (DoT) website. This is the primary and most reliable method, requiring only the vehicle's licence plate number.

Navigate to the DoT's vehicle licence status check page. You will see a search box prompting you to enter a plate number. Input the full, correct plate number (e.g., 1ABC 234) and initiate the search. The system will then display the current registration status and its expiry date. According to the Department of Transport, this service is used for over 3 million checks annually by WA residents, confirming its status as the standard public verification tool.

The information you need to provide is minimal: just the licence plate number. You do not need the VIN or any personal details about the current owner. This process is completely free for a basic status check, distinguishing it from some paid history report services.

A standard registration check via the DoT will confirm several key details. The current registration status (active/expired) and the expiry date are the most critical. It will also show the vehicle's make, model, and body type, and confirm the engine number (last 6 digits) for verification against the physical vehicle. This basic check does not reveal the owner's personal details, full history, or whether the vehicle is encumbered (has finance owing).

This check serves multiple practical scenarios. Before purchasing a used car, verifying the rego is valid prevents you from buying an unregistered vehicle. It allows you to confirm the details of a vehicle involved in an incident. You can also use it to check the status of your own vehicle or a company fleet vehicle to ensure compliance.

For a more comprehensive check, especially before a major purchase, consider a paid report from PPSR (Personal Property Securities Register) to identify any financial encumbrances. Always double-check the plate number you enter; an error will return no result. The DoT site is the definitive source, so be cautious of unofficial third-party sites that may charge fees for the same free information.

If you're new to this and feel unsure, don't worry. The process is designed to be straightforward. Let me walk you through it exactly as if you were sitting next to me.

Open your web browser and search for "WA Department of Transport vehicle licence check." Click the official result (it should end with .wa.gov.au). On that page, you'll find a very simple form. In the box labelled "Licence plate number," carefully type the plate from the car you want to check. Include any spaces you see on the plate.

Then, click the button to search. In a moment, a new page loads. Look for the words "Licence status." If it says "Current," you're good. Right below, you'll see the "Expiry date." That's it. You've successfully done a vehicle registration check. Bookmark that page—you'll probably need it again.

My perspective is all about risk management and due diligence. Checking the vehicle registration is a non-negotiable first step in the used car buying process here in Western Australia.

An expired registration isn't just an inconvenience; it's a direct financial liability. Discovering it after purchase means you must immediately pay for renewal, which could be hundreds of dollars. More importantly, the rego check confirms the plate is linked to the correct vehicle make and model. A mismatch is a major red flag for potential fraud or identity issues.

This free official check provides a baseline of legitimacy. It doesn't cover everything, but it filters out the most obvious problems. I treat it as the essential first layer of verification before moving to paid checks for finance or written-off status.

I want to highlight a few practical takeaways from the official process. First, accuracy with the plate number is crucial. A single wrong character or missed space will give you a "no results" message, so double-check it.

Remember what this free check is for. Its core purpose is to verify the administrative status of the vehicle with the state authority. It answers: Is it legally allowed on the road right now, and until when? It is not a history report.

Therefore, its best uses are for quick verification, pre-purchase screening, and personal record-keeping. For a deeper dive into financial or accident history, you'll need to use the separate, paid PPSR service. Always start with the free DoT check, understand the information it gives you, and then decide if you need to invest in further reports. This two-step approach is both cost-effective and thorough.

Has Leopaard Motors Ceased Production?

Production has indeed ceased. The reason for Leopaard Motors' production halt is due to severe financial losses incurred by Changfeng Leopaard Motors Company. Below are relevant details: Company Profile: Leopaard Motors is the abbreviated name of Hunan Leopaard Motors Co., Ltd. It is a comprehensive automotive manufacturer engaged in vehicle production, parts R&D, and parts sales, operating two major manufacturing bases in Chuzhou, Anhui and Yongzhou, Hunan. Production Capacity: With an annual output capacity of 150,000 light off-road SUV models and 50,000 pickup trucks, the company was once China's largest light off-road vehicle producer, boasting decades of automotive manufacturing experience. Since launching its first off-road model in 2002, Leopaard Motors quickly established a dominant position in China's premium off-road vehicle market. However, due to poor management, the company now faces bankruptcy.
